Yorkville Night. 1947. Drypoint. McCarron 140. 8 1/2 x 11 3/8 (sheet 10 7/8 x 14 1/2). Edition of 18 recorded impressions, including 1 trial proof. Provenance: Henry Christensen, III. A brilliant, luminous impression with rich, velvety burr, printed on cream laid paper. An extremely rare image. Signed in pencil. Housed in a dramatic 18 1/4 x 21-inch burled wood frame.
The drypoint depicts evening shoppers at an open-air market under the El train. According to McCarron, page 232, "Lewis crossed out two rejected titles in his record book, Vanishing New York and Corner Fruit Stand, before deciding on this title. He listed the location as Eighty-ninth Street and Third Ave, near his studio at 439 Wast Eighty-ninth Street in Manhattan's Yorkville section."
The Bruce Museum said of Lewis: "Recognized as one of the premier American printmakers of the first half of the 20th century, Martin Lewis left an indelible mark on the landscape of the art world. Lewis was an acknowledged master of the intaglio techniques of printmaking, experimenting with multiple processes including etching, aquatint, engraving and drypoint. A highly skilled printer, Lewis created magnificent impressions that captured the energy, bustle and occasional solitude of all aspects of city life in New York. With his remove to Connecticut in 1932, Lewis instigated another topic through his printmaking: country life. This firmly entrenched Lewis as a prominent America scene artist, who captured the intersection between the urban and rural environments and shed light on the slowly emerging suburban culture."
